Boundedness of solutions of nonlinear retarded differential equations by using new integral inequalities

The purpose of this work is to present several new retarded nonlinear integral inequalities which can act as powerful tools for studying qualitative properties such as existence, uniqueness, boundedness, stability, and asymptotics of solutions of nonlinear retarded differential and integral equations. These inequalities generalize some former famous inequalities on the subject. From applications perspective, two examples will be provided to demonstrate the strength of our inequalities in estimating the existence and boundedness of solutions for initial value problems of nonlinear retarded differential equations.
